Only Commissioner Swanson Represents PUD Ratepayers

To the Editor:

I attended three PUD meetings over a month-long period; the last being the annual budget hearing. At the budget hearing I signed the form to indicate I wished to speak at the meeting. I sat for two hours and 45 minutes. Others kept leaving until I was the only non-PUD person left. When the commissioners started a new mundane topic, without giving me the opportunity to speak, I, too, left the meeting.

A heartfelt thank you

From left are Brent Dennis and Randy Dennis of the Dennis Company, and WHMA Manager Bonnie Ryan. It is with gratitude and pride that the Willapa Harbor Ministerial Association Food Bank issued the Second Annual Donor of the Year award to The Dennis Company. The exterior of our building was painted before the bad weather came as a result of their donation of several cans of quality exterior paint. Both Randy and Brent Dennis also donated financially in a way that exceeded our expectations. A sincere thank you to The Dennis Company and it’s owners from the volunteers at the WHMA Food Bank for well-deserved recognition.
